catsclaw227 said:I am pretty sure they didn't. I bought it very soon after it was released, along with a large laminated map.
If you are familiar with the Arduin Grimoires and/or the Arduin world from the late 70s and 80s, then you would really like this book. It is ALLLLLL fluff and flavor. It has a mix of technology and magic, like the Wilderlands did, and there are some unique races (Deodanth and Phraint).
It is really quite a piece of work.
EDIT: Oh, and the binding isn't very sturdy. While all the pages are intact, the spine looks like I've had it for about 20 years.
